The Impact of Preoperative Fasting on Metabolism

The ritual of preoperative fasting, a typical procedure in the antecedent stage of surgery, harbors profound ramifications on the metabolic functioning of patients. Its inception lies in its ability to mitigate aspiration risks during anesthesia. Yet, one mustn't overlook the metamorphosis that transpires within the metabolic landscape amid protracted periods of such fasting.

Extended episodes of this pre-surgical practice can awaken a stress response from within the body's depths, inciting heightened insulin resistance and catabolic metabolism — two reactions that could potentially hinder post-operative recovery.

When we examine this scenario through the lens of nutritional sustenance for surgical patients, it becomes evident how frequently these fasts culminate into nutritional deficiencies further unsettling an already volatile metabolic equilibrium. In light thereof, prolonged bouts with fasting can wreak havoc on patient health and recuperation timelines.

Therefore, striking an optimal balance in preoperative nutrition strategies is imperative not only to maintain metabolic harmony but also to bolster post-surgery healing mechanisms. Appropriate nourishment helps curb potential complications while fostering overall patient well-being — hence emerging as a critical cog in orchestrating successful surgical recoveries.

Strategies for Post-Surgical Nutritional Support

The importance of robust nutrition following surgical procedures is a beacon, vital to accelerating the healing journey, mitigating risks and re-establishing patient functionality. Indeed, as an indisputable cornerstone of care, the prioritization of nutritional enhancement post-surgery cannot be understated. The momentous value in immediate postoperative refueling presents itself through empirical evidence - it bolsters wound recuperation, fortifies immune defenses and abbreviates hospital stays. Thus, patients must be heartened to swiftly return to their customary dietary rhythm once oral feedings become bearable.

In cases where patients grapple with ingesting sufficient nutrients orally, alternative measures come into play. Strategies like enteral feeding – directly nourishing the digestive tract – or parenteral nutrition – intravenously providing sustenance– stand as feasible substitutes. However, these methods ought only be instigated after meticulous evaluations; every individual’s nutritional requirements and tolerance can exhibit significant variances. Crucially preventing protein-energy malnutrition often seen lurking in the aftermath of surgery calls for crafting personalized plans that take into account elements like age brackets, general health conditions and surgical specifics pertaining to each patient. This highlights the pressing need for an all-encompassing multidisciplinary approach when it comes to supplying post-surgical nutritional support.

Metabolic Response to Surgery and its Implications

A considerable metamorphosis in the metabolic function of the human form is instigated by the corporeal strain inflicted by surgical procedures. This metamorphosis, often alluded to as the "surgical stress response," ushers in an alteration of metabolic equilibrium and a tumultuous surge in stress hormones. The genesis of these hormonal upheavals lies within the autonomic nervous system and hypothalamic-pituitary-adrenal axis, sparking escalated energy consumption and diminished insulin receptivity. This cascade effect catalyzes elevated blood glucose concentrations and could incite protein disintegration, potentially culminating in muscular atrophy.

The aftermath of surgery manifests significant metabolic alterations that weigh heavily on the recuperation trajectory of patients. Acknowledging and addressing this shift is paramount for ensuring optimal recovery outcomes for patients. If left unchecked, this metabolic transition can pave way for undesirable complications including heightened susceptibility to infections, tardy wound healing processes, and extended hospitalization periods. A comprehensive understanding of a post-surgery patient's metabolically taxing state enables healthcare professionals to deliver customized nutritional assistance aimed at mitigating adverse implications brought about by surgical stress responses; thereby aiding swifter recovery trajectories.

Addressing Common Nutritional Challenges After Surgery

In the wake of surgical intervention, individuals often grapple with a multitude of nutritional conundrums which have potential to obstruct their recuperative trajectory. Some find themselves wrestling with complications in consumption due to aftereffects such as discomfort, queasiness or diminished desire for food. Others may be contending with gastrointestinal upheavals like constipation or diarrhea.

Adding another layer of complexity, metabolic alterations related to the healing journey can escalate nutritional requirements, thereby intensifying the imperative for maintaining an appropriate dietary regimen. If these nutritional lacunae are ignored or overlooked, they could potentially cast a negative shadow on patients' convalescence and holistic health.

The responsibility of navigating through this maze lies heavily on healthcare practitioners; dietitians occupy a particularly central role in resolving these predicaments. They delve into assessing patients' nutritive status and craft customized sustenance strategies that align with individual requirements.

Their focus sharpens when it comes to ensuring adequate intake of proteins, vitamins and minerals - indispensable components for tissue repair and wound amelioration. In addition to this core duty, dietitians also shepherd patients towards suitable meal schedules and serving sizes while recommending digestible culinary choices for those grappling with digestive disorders. These concerted endeavors aim at refining patient nutrition thus bolstering their ability to heal effectively post-surgery thereby positively influencing their recovery outcomes.
